NOTE: When you perform any of the monocular measurements use the IR occluder
provided by Adaptica (NOT OTHER OCCLUDERS) to cover the contralateral eye.
Follow these instructions for the correct IR occluder positioning:
o Hold the occluder in a vertical position and with the handle downwards
o Hold the occluder using the ipsilateral hand to the covered eye (for example: hold
the occluder with the right hand if you need to cover the right eye, and vice versa)
o Place the occluder in front of the eye, keeping the edge of the occluder in contact
with the side of the nose
o Do not press the occluder against the eye: eyelid movements shall be possible and
comfortable
o Look into KALEIDOS keeping the occluder in the correct position. Pay attention to
fit KALEIDOS aperture: ambient light must not enter the device during the exam.
